Life-science neighbor theater versus a 40-person shop
Carlsbad and the Palomar Airport corridor sit near life-science and manufacturing campuses that buy differently. Those campuses have security review, procurement, and a program office. A 40-person shop on Faraday or a 12-person Village advisory firm does not.
Theater has a shape you can spot. The deck has a maturity model. The kickoff invite includes a steering committee and no person who answers the phone. The vendor will not name a field. The success metric is “alignment.” The first deliverable is a workshop photo.
A 40-person shop that buys that pack will get a document the founder already believed. The inbox will still be a mess. The founder’s cell will still ring at 7:10 p.m. from a Village callback.
We are not against governance. A company that sells into regulated buyers needs a refuse list, an audit trail, and a person who can revoke access. Protectron exists as a public EU AI Act shape for that paperwork. Governance that is only a slide is theater.
If you are a small company next to a campus, hire an implementer or a SaaS seat. If you are the campus, hire the vendor already on the approved list. We will say that in the first hour.

Interview questions that belong on State Street
- Which leftover would you ship first in the Village versus on Cannon Road, and why not the chatbot?
- If we also run Oceanside, how do you write
CitySpliton day one? - What system of record will you write into, and who must grant access?
- Are you selling campus theater, screens, a SaaS seat, a room, or a write path?
- What will a person still approve after go-live?
- What will we measure on day thirty?
- Will you sit at our desk, and which hours match Village close versus industrial open?
- What do you refuse to automate?
- What happens to the guest account when the project ends?
- What have you shipped that we can click without a login you control?
Bring the unofficial spreadsheet. Bring the estimate folder or the reservation export. Bring the person who can grant access. Bring the constraint you will not move: no-text list, no binding price from a draft, bilingual greeting if the crew already switches, refuse list for clinical advice.
Typical project bands, not quotes: the 15-minute AI readiness call is free. A scoped audit often lands in the low thousands. A first custom agent often lands in a mid four- to five-figure project band depending on systems. A $50-per-month receptionist SaaS is a different leftover.
